Searching for the ideal rental dwelling can feel like a daunting task. With countless options available, it's easy to become overwhelmed. However, by following a few effective steps, you can simplify your search and unearth the perfect place to call home. Start by accurately defining your needs. Consider factors such as neighborhood, budget, size, and desired amenities.

Once you have a comprehensive understanding of your standards, begin exploring available rentals. Utilize online platforms to browse listings and narrow down your options based on your requirements.

Plan viewings for properties that capture to you. During these viewings, thoroughly assess the property's condition and ask about any questions you may have.

Don't be afraid to bargain terms with potential landlords or property managers. By being informed, you can obtain a rental agreement that satisfies your needs and finances.

Hotel Booking Hacks: Tips for Reducing Money

Planning a trip and looking to stretch your budget? Snagging the perfect hotel at a great price can make all the difference. Let's take a look some insider tips to help you score on your next hotel stay.

  • First, compare different hotel sites and use comparison tools to discover the best deals.
  • Be flexible with your travel dates. Traveling during the off-season or on weekdays can often offer lower prices.
  • Consider staying in a alternative location. You might uncover hidden gems at more affordable rates.
  • Sign up hotel loyalty programs to earn points. These clubs often offer exclusive discounts and perks.
  • Ask for a discount directly with the hotel. In many cases, you can obtain a better rate by simply asking.

Keep in mind that early bird discounts and last-minute deals, too! Smart planning can lead to significant savings.

Understanding Tenant Rights and Responsibilities

Being a tenant comes with certain perks and responsibilities. That is essential to understand both perspectives to guarantee a pleasant rental experience. Tenants have the entitlement to reside in a safe and habitable unit, free from significant maintenance issues. They also have the freedom to peaceful enjoyment of their residence.

Conversely, tenants are also required to comply with the terms of their rental contract. This entails paying rent on time, maintaining the property in a satisfactory condition, and following any community regulations set by the owner.

Open communication between tenants and landlords is crucial for a positive landlord-tenant relationship.

Accommodating House Guests: A Guide to Smooth Stays

Providing a enjoyable stay for your house guests is essential for building strong relationships and creating lasting memories. Start by honestly communicating expectations regarding house rules. This could include information about noise levels or any specific needs you may have.

Stock up on the necessities such as towels, toiletries, and bedding well in advance of your guests' visit. It's also a thoughtful gesture to provide a variety of snacks and beverages in the kitchen for their convenience.

Designate a dedicated space for your guests where they can feel comfortable. Ensure the area is adequately furnished and cozy.

Respect their personal space while also being available to offer assistance when needed. Make an here effort to spend time with your guests, discovering their stories. A little consideration goes a long way in making their stay memorable.
